<b>Inheritance of resistance to <i>Meloidogyne incognita</i> race 3 in cotton accession TX 25

Abstract: Cotton producers worldwide suffer with the losses caused by the presence of phytonematodes. The aim of the present study was to investigate the inheritance of resistance to Meloidogyne incognita race 3 in Gossypium hirsutum variety punctatum accession TX 25. Accessions of Gossypium sp. were obtained from the germplasm bank of Embrapa Cotton. Two experiments were performed in two consecutive years.
